Absolute Poker step tournaments are special single table tournaments in which you start out at the bottom for just $0.10 and win your way up to the top. If you climb all the way up to the top and win the final tournament, you’ll be rewarded with a $12,000 tournament package.

The current prize package is an all-expenses paid trip and entry fee to the LA Poker Classic. After that tournament concludes, Absolute Poker will change it up and offer packages to other major live tournaments. Considering that it costs just $0.10 to play in step tournaments, this isn’t a bad deal at all.

How it Works

Step tournaments are a series of 10 tournaments in which the prizes are entry to the next tournament up in the series. If you place well in a tournament, you’ll get to move up to the next level for free or get a chance to replay the current level again. If you do poorly, you’ll have to start over from the bottom.

The lowest step costs just $0.10 to enter but you can enter at any level you wish. The buyins get increasingly expensive the higher up you go but you can buy in directly at any level, even the final one.

At the final level, you and the other players will fight for the big prize. The person who finishes in first place will win a free entry ticket, travel expenses and spending money for a major live tournament such as the LA Poker Classic or the WSOP. Not only will you get the trip of a lifetime for free, but you’ll also get the chance to potentially win millions of dollars in prize money.
